Event description
Employee experiences appendicitis and intestinal infection
Investigation abstract
At approximately 4:00 p.m. on May 28, 2021, Employee #1 reported experiencing underwent surgery for an appendectomy and was hospitalized for treatment. stomach pain and discomfort while working at a job site. Believing the symptoms to be related to food poisoning, the employee informed his supervisor, who advised him to go home. After arriving home about 30 minutes later, the employee experienced worsening stomach cramps, lightheadedness, and difficulty exiting his vehicle. The symptoms intensified throughout the evening, and by 1:00 a.m. on May 29, 2021, the employee's wife transported him to the emergency room. The employee was admitted to Providence Saint Joseph Medical Center in Burbank after diagnostic tests revealed appendicitis and a giardia infection. The employee
